About Tahar Sadoun

Tahar Sadoun is a scholar working on Polymers and Plastics, Biomaterials and Pollution, having authored 28 papers that have together received 597 indexed citations. Recurring topics across this work include Polymer Science and PVC (12 papers), biodegradable polymer synthesis and properties (11 papers) and Polymer crystallization and properties (10 papers). The work is most often cited by research in Biomaterials (295 citations), Polymers and Plastics (240 citations) and Process Chemistry and Technology (44 citations). Tahar Sadoun has collaborated with scholars based in Algeria, France and Canada. Frequent co-authors include Farouk Rezgui, J.M. Hiver, C. G’Sell, Mustapha Kaci, Souad Djellali, Anne Bergeret, Sossio Cimmino, Hocine Djidjelli, Djafer Benachour and Yves Grohens. Their work appears in journals such as SHILAP Revista de lepidopterología, Polymer and Journal of Applied Polymer Science.
